Structure of the C2 Goethe Exam
The C2 Goethe Exam consists of four sections: checking out understanding, writing, listening understanding, and speaking. Each area is created to test the examinee's ability to use the German language in a variety of contexts and situations.
- Checking out Comprehension: This section consists of numerous texts of varying lengths and complexity, followed by multiple-choice and short-answer concerns. The texts may consist of newspaper articles, scholastic papers, and literary excerpts.
- Writing: In this section, examinees are needed to compose 2 texts: a formal letter or email and an imaginative or argumentative essay. The composing prompts are developed to evaluate the examinee's capability to express themselves in a clear and coherent manner.
- Listening Comprehension: This area includes several audio recordings, such as discussions, interviews, and discussions, followed by multiple-choice and short-answer questions. The recordings may include local accents and specialized vocabulary.
- Speaking: In this section, examinees take part in a face-to-face interview with a certified examiner. The interview includes a variety of jobs, such as providing a topic, taking part in a role-play, and going over existing events.
Tips for Preparation
- Familiarize yourself with the format and content of the exam. The Goethe-Institut provides sample tests and practice products on their website.
- Practice using German in a range of contexts, such as checking out papers, enjoying motion pictures, and listening to podcasts.
- Construct your vocabulary by utilizing flashcards, apps, or language knowing software.
- Discover a language exchange partner or take a German class to practice speaking and listening abilities.
- Practice writing essays and formal letters in German.
- Take practice examinations to evaluate your strengths and weaknesses and to construct self-confidence.
